How to calculate the natural gas futures to pork ham ratio
Natural Gas Futures to Pork Ham ratio = Natural Gas Futures price per Million British Thermal Units ÷ Pork Ham price per Hundredweight
The two legs use different units, so the result is a rate — Hundredweights of pork ham per Million British Thermal Units of natural gas futures — rather than a plain count.
Worked example, live prices: $2.80 ÷ $79.54 = 0.03520. The inverse is 28.41.
